Use Cramers method to solve:
c + s = 300
3c + 1.5s = 825

Set up standards equations
Standard equation 1 = ax + by = c and Standard equation 2 = dx + ey = f.
Find a, b, c in ax + by = c
c + s = 300
a = 1, b = 1, c = 300
Find d, e, f in dx + ey = f
3c + 1.5s = 825
d = 3, e = 1.5, f = 825
Step 1, calculate Delta (Δ):
Δ = a * e - b * d
Δ = (1 * 1.5) - (1 * 3)
Δ = 1.5 - 3
Δ = -1.5
Step 2, calculate the numerator for c
Numerator(c) = c * e - b * f
Numerator(c) = (300 * 1.5) - (1 * 825)
Numerator(c) = 450 - 825
Numerator(c) = -375
Step 3, calculate the numerator for s
Numerator(s) = a * f - c * d
Numerator(s) = (1 * 825) - (300 * 3)
Numerator(s) = 825 - 900
Numerator(s) = -75
